What To Expect

Take a tipsy journey through the spirit trails of New York's underground watering holes. Your journey will feel like a discovery of hidden escapes from the hustle and bustle of Midtown's tourism hub. Sure to be guided by one of the most exciting tour guides, you'll be captivated by the rich history that has inspired your evening's libations. Walk with us as we retrace the immigrant progress toward the American Dream during Prohibition. We will guide you into one of New York's most iconic speakeasies and tell the tale of the period’s most notorious gangsters and infamous bootleggers. At our second location, we’ll explore the catalysts behind Prohibition and focus on the women of the Gilded Age, and the movement that gave rise to an oil king. To round off our journey together, we’ll take you to one of New York's most unique bars where we’ll discuss the sudden demise of Prohibition.
